PINPOINT TEST DI : DIRECT FUEL INJECTION FUEL INJECTOR

NOTICE: Do not apply battery voltage across the fuel injector circuits. Permanent damage to the fuel injector can result.

Normal Operation and Fault Conditions

Refer to the DTC Fault Trigger Conditions.

The PCM monitors the operation of the fuel injector drivers.

Possible Sources

  • Fuel injector circuitry concern
  • Fuel injector (9F593)
  • PCM (12A650)
